Effective drainage is paramount for orchid survival, preventing the root rot that is the most common cause of plant demise.
Without adequate outlets for excess water, moisture lingers, suffocating roots and encouraging fungal growth. Consider the configuration of these essential openings: bottom holes are standard, but side perforations or multiple openings on various surfaces significantly enhance water runoff, especially in larger or irregularly shaped containers. The overall pot shape also plays a role; a more conical design naturally encourages water to flow away from the root ball.

The material composition further influences moisture management and root health. Permeable materials like terracotta and net pots allow air to circulate freely, crucial for the epiphytic nature of many orchids, providing the necessary root aeration. Nonporous materials, such as plastic, require strategically placed extra holes to mimic this breathability.
For those who value root observation, the benefit of clear containers is undeniable, allowing you to monitor root color and moisture levels at a glance. This attention to drainage, material, and aeration ensures your orchid’s delicate root system thrives through all its growth stages, accommodating expansion and directing healthy directional growth without waterlogging.

Frequently Asked Questions
What Type Of Container Is Best For Most Orchid Varieties?
For most orchid varieties, clear plastic pots with ample drainage holes are ideal, as they allow you to easily monitor root health and moisture levels. Terracotta can also be a good option, especially for orchids that prefer drier conditions, but it dries out faster. The key is good aeration and drainage, regardless of the material.
How Important Are Drainage Holes When Choosing A Container For Orchids?
Drainage holes are absolutely crucial for orchid health; they prevent waterlogged roots, which can quickly lead to rot. Always choose containers with multiple, ample holes to ensure excess water can escape freely.
Are Clear Plastic Pots Better Than Terracotta Pots For Orchids, And Why?
For most orchids, clear plastic pots are generally better than terracotta because they allow you to easily monitor root health and moisture levels, a crucial factor for these epiphytic plants. The transparency also promotes better light penetration to the roots, which many orchids need for growth and flowering, while terracotta can wick away moisture too quickly.
What Criteria Should I Use To Determine The Correct Size Orchid Container?
Choose a container that is only slightly larger than the orchid’s current root ball to prevent overwatering. The pot should have ample drainage holes, and for most orchids, select a size that leaves just a little space for new root growth.
Can I Reuse Old Containers For My Orchids, And What Steps Are Needed To Prepare Them?
Yes, you can reuse old containers for your orchids after thorough preparation. Clean them by scrubbing with soap and water to remove any residue, then disinfect with a bleach solution (1 part bleach to 9 parts water) for about thirty minutes, rinsing very well afterwards to eliminate all traces of bleach.
